Yes — but for a government defense environment, the right choice depends heavily on your classification level, data residency, accreditation requirements, and whether you need disconnected/air-gapped operations. For “mission networking” specifically, you should prioritize providers that can support:

  • Government-specific compliance and impact levels
  • Strong identity, key management, and zero-trust networking
  • Private connectivity options
  • Regional data residency and sovereign controls
  • Clear support for FedRAMP, IL5/IL6, DoD SRG, CJIS, or equivalent controls as applicable

Commonly used cloud providers in defense/government contexts

1) AWS Government Cloud

Best known for: broad service maturity, government regions, strong security tooling

  • AWS GovCloud (US) is designed for regulated workloads
  • Strong support for IAM, KMS, CloudTrail, GuardDuty, Security Hub, and network segmentation
  • Private networking options like Direct Connect and PrivateLink
  • Often chosen for mission systems needing mature infrastructure and a large ecosystem

2) Microsoft Azure Government

Best known for: enterprise integration, identity, hybrid networking, and government workloads

  • Azure Government offers isolated regions for U.S. government use
  • Strong identity integration with Microsoft Entra ID (formerly Azure AD)
  • Good fit if your environment already uses Microsoft security, endpoint, or collaboration tooling
  • Supports private connectivity, policy governance, and zero-trust patterns

3) Google Cloud Government / Assured Workloads

Best known for: data analytics, AI/ML, and policy-driven controls

  • Assured Workloads helps enforce compliance boundaries
  • Strong security architecture and workload isolation options
  • Useful where analytics, data processing, or AI are mission-critical
  • Often considered when modern data services are a priority

4) Oracle Cloud Government / Dedicated Regions

Best known for: isolated deployment models and certain enterprise/networking use cases

  • Can support more controlled or sovereign deployment patterns
  • Dedicated regions are useful where physical and logical isolation is a key requirement
  • Worth evaluating for specific defense or partner-network scenarios

5) IBM Cloud for Government

Best known for: hybrid environments, regulated industries, and certain legacy integrations

  • Useful if you need a mix of cloud, on-prem, and mainframe-related integration
  • Typically evaluated for specialized workloads rather than broad cloud-first transformation

6) Sovereign/Regional defense-focused cloud offerings

Depending on country and classification, you may also need:

  • National sovereign clouds
  • Defense-authorized private cloud providers
  • Accredited hosting partners with local residency and security controls

Examples vary by country, so the “best” provider may be the one already accredited by your defense ministry or national security authority.

What to look for in a mission-networking cloud provider

For defense networking, evaluate providers against these criteria:

  • Accreditation/compliance: FedRAMP High, DoD SRG IL4/IL5/IL6, or your national equivalent
  • Network isolation: dedicated tenancy, private subnets, microsegmentation, secure peering
  • Identity and access: MFA, privileged access management, conditional access, least privilege
  • Encryption: at rest, in transit, and ideally customer-managed keys or HSMs
  • Logging and monitoring: immutable logs, SIEM integration, anomaly detection
  • Connectivity: private circuits, VPN, SD-WAN, cross-domain support if needed
  • Operational control: auditability, change control, incident response, sovereignty
  • Supply-chain assurance: trusted software supply chain, secure images, patch governance
  • Resilience: multi-region disaster recovery, failover, continuity of operations

Recommendation

If your need is secure mission networking, I’d generally start with:

  • Azure Government if identity-centric, hybrid, or Microsoft-heavy
  • AWS GovCloud if you want the broadest infrastructure maturity and service depth
  • Google Cloud if analytics/automation are central
  • Oracle or sovereign regional providers if strict isolation/residency is the deciding factor
